Abstract

The invention discloses a compound type wireless monitoring sensor. The compound type wireless monitoring sensor comprises a top cover, a shell, a supporting rod and a main control module, wherein the top cover is fixed at the top of the shell; the supporting rod is inserted into the shell. The compound type wireless monitoring sensor is characterized in that the shell is internally provided with the main control module, a temperature and humidity sensing module, an illumination sensing module, a gas sensing module and a wireless alarming connector; the main control module is connected with the temperature and humidity sensing module, the illumination sensing module, the gas sensing module and the wireless alarming connector respectively; a soil temperature sensor is arranged in the supporting rod; the upper end of the supporting rod is provided with a GPS (Global Position System) positioning module connected with the main control module and a ZigBee wireless communication module connected with the main control module. According to the compound type wireless monitoring sensor, the accuracy of equipment is improved, and the practical value and the economic value are relatively high; and meanwhile, the compound type wireless monitoring sensor has the advantages of low cost, low power consumption, large network capacity, reliable data transmission and the like.

Background technology
At present, greenhouse surroundings monitoring system mostly is wire transmission mode, and sensors multiple, multiple are arranged in booth, and the data transmission of sensor all adopts wired connection mode to complete with power supply.Collecting of data is carried out eventually through hub.This mode brings inconvenience to the installation of equipment, and meanwhile, discrete installation and type of attachment, the reliability to product, economize on electricity property has and must affect.ZigBee technology, as the one in wireless sensor network technology, has the features such as cost is low, low in energy consumption, network capacity big, data transmission is reliable, is of wide application.
